Dental Public Health MSc

Why study Dental Public Health?

  1. Prepare for a rewarding career in dental health, with our graduates going on to be planners, managers of services, epidemiologists, health promoters or teachers in public dental health.
  2. Benefit from opportunities to work and learn with a multidisciplinary team, gaining hands-on experience across various placements as well as involvement in high quality research
  3. Develop technical skills in dental public health such as critical appraisal of evidence, designing oral health surveys, planning and evaluating dental programmes, devising research protocols and data management.
  4. Access to world class research and study facilities, and teaching from leading scientists in the field.
